Wonderful Chinese Restaurant 旺德福中餐馆

It’s been a while since I last had some authentic Northeastern (dongbei) Chinese food and I’m kind of craving for it. I happened to pass by Wonderful Chinese Restaurant 旺德福中餐馆 and decided to try it with a friend.

Most of the dishes at Wonderful Chinese Restaurant are mainly dongbei (Northeastern Chinese) dishes with some local favorites.

There are three Wonderful Chinese Restaurants in Singapore but the one in Upper Paya Lebar is the only one with a restaurant by itself. The other two are hawker stalls in coffeeshops.

Grilled fish seems to be one of the signatures, so we ordered ChongQing Grilled Fish with Green Pepper 重庆鲜青椒烤鱼[S$35.80]. The fish was deep-fried till really crispy, which is different from other grilled fish I have had.

Grilled fish usually comes with clear broth with lots of accompanying vegetables but this grilled fish was literally laying in a pool of oil. It was so oily that I eventually gave up trying to finish the fish.

Cucumber with Peanuts 拍黄瓜花生米 [S$5.80] really helps to cut through all the greasiness of the grilled fish.

Sautéed Potato, Green Pepper and Eggplant 地三鲜 [S$11.80] is a classic dongbei dish. The eggplants absorbed all the oil while starch from the potato slices gives the dish a nice stickiness.

Stir-Fry Lettuce with Garlic 蒜蓉油麦菜 [S$8.80] is crispy and refreshing but just a tad salty.

No dongbei meal is complete without Mutton Sticks 羊肉串 [S$1.20/stick]. It’s slightly saltier and it’s all lean mutton which tend to make the skewers a little dry.
